An Overview of Crime Rates in Harbor Beach, MI

Looking at the most recent crime report, the crime rate in Harbor Beach is 18.8% lower than the national average. These crimes fall into two primary categories: violent and property. Violent crimes encompass murder, rape, robbery and assault, while property crimes involve theft, vehicle theft and burglary. In Harbor Beach, there were 6 reported violent crimes, equivalent to 378 per 100,000 individuals, 2.1% higher than the national average. Additionally, there were 24 property crimes, amounting to 1510 per 100,000 residents, 22.7% lower than the U.S. average.

The violent crime rate per 100,000 people in Harbor Beach is very close to the national average of all cities that reported crime. Harbor Beach reported 378 violent crimes, while the average of all cities was 370.

Has Crime in Harbor Beach Increased Since Last Year?

Year-over-year crime data allows us to analyze short-term trends in crime activity. By comparing crime rates from one year to the next, we can identify patterns and shifts in Harbor Beach crime rates. This information can be invaluable for residents looking to make informed decisions on where to live. When comparing the most recent year to the previous year, total crime in Harbor Beach has increased by 30.4% year over year. Violent crime has decreased by 14.3% and property crime has increased by 50%.

        There are a total of 4 Harbor Beach police officers. This results in 2.4 police officers per 1,000 residents which is 15% greater than the Michigan average and 26.9% less than the National average.

        Source: The Harbor Beach, MI crime data displayed above is derived from the FBI's uniform crime reports for the year of 2022. The crime report encompasses more than 18,000 city and state law enforcement agencies reporting data on property and violent crimes. The uniform crime reports program represents approximately 309 million American residents, which results in 98% coverage of metropolitan statistical areas.
